PHP Класс Frontend\Core\Engine\Breadcrumb

Наследование: extends Frontend\Core\Engine\Base\Object
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
__construct ( Symfony\Component\HttpKernel\KernelInterface $kernel )
addElement ( string $title, string $url = null ) Add an element
clear ( integer $key = null ) Clear all (or a specific) elements in the breadcrumb
count ( ) : integer Count number of breadcrumbs that are already added.
getItems ( ) : array Get all elements
parse ( ) Parse the breadcrumb into the template

Описание методов

__construct() публичный Метод

public __construct ( Symfony\Component\HttpKernel\KernelInterface $kernel )
$kernel Symfony\Component\HttpKernel\KernelInterface

addElement() публичный Метод

Add an element
public addElement ( string $title, string $url = null )
$title string The label that will be used in the breadcrumb.
$url string The URL for this item.

clear() публичный Метод

Clear all (or a specific) elements in the breadcrumb
public clear ( integer $key = null )
$key integer If the key is provided it will be removed from the array, otherwise the whole array will be cleared.

count() публичный Метод

Count number of breadcrumbs that are already added.
public count ( ) : integer
Результат integer

getItems() публичный Метод

Get all elements
public getItems ( ) : array
Результат array

parse() публичный Метод

Parse the breadcrumb into the template
public parse ( )